DEVICE FOR TRANSMISSION OF INFORMATION TO UNTETHERED SUBMERSIBLE Russian patent published in 2015 - IPC G08C23/00 B63B21/66 

Abstract RU 2553598 C1

FIELD: radio engineering, communication.

SUBSTANCE: device for transmission of information to the untethered submersible contains an information source, a coder, a cable, a sealed light radiator, a decoder. The cable with the radiator are located under water. Coder transforms digital signals of the information source into sequence of light impulses of the radiator on its transparent sealed panel which contacts with the transparent sealed reception panel. The reception panel has one indicator section and other information sections. The reception panel is connected to the decoder. The decoder is connected to the on-board computer of the untethered submersible. The cable with the radiator are located under water. EFFECT: speed and reliability of information transmission aboard the submersible.
